How can companies ensure that their collaborative decision-making approach not only promotes transparent communication, but also fosters a culture of inclusivity and diversity within their organization?
Companies can ensure that their collaborative decision-making approach promotes transparent communication and fosters inclusivity and diversity by establishing clear communication channels and encouraging open dialogue among team members. They can also implement diversity and inclusion training programs to educate employees on the importance of different perspectives and experiences. Additionally, companies can actively seek out diverse perspectives when making decisions and create a safe space for all employees to voice their opinions without fear of judgment or retaliation. By prioritizing inclusivity and diversity in their decision-making processes, companies can create a more innovative and equitable work environment for all employees.
